核心内容摘要
Flowise生产环境:PostgreSQL持久化部署最佳实践
4步构建零基础直播内容本地化管理工具从技术痛点到自动化解决方案【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ader你是否曾遇到直播回放过期无法追溯的困境是否因手动录屏导致画质损失而影响内容复用作为技术探索者我们发现直播内容的价值管理正面临三大核心挑战时效性障碍7天回放限制、质量损耗第三方工具压缩、组织混乱多平台内容分散。
本文将带你通过问题-方案-实践-拓展四象限架构掌握直播内容本地化管理工具的高效应用方法实现从手动操作到自动化管理的技术突破。
诊断核心问题直播内容管理的技术瓶颈在数字化内容生产领域直播已成为知识传递与商业转化的重要载体。
但平台生态的封闭性导致三大技术痛点持续存在时效性枷锁多数直播平台仅保留7天回放教育机构的课程内容、企业的培训资料因此面临过期即消失的风险。
某电商团队曾因未及时保存季度促销直播导致新员工无法学习历史成功案例。
质量衰减链传统录屏工具在采集过程中会经历源信号→编码压缩→二次转码的质量损耗过程最终文件可能出现模糊、卡顿或水印问题影响二次分发价值。
管理混沌态当直播内容积累到一定规模后缺乏系统化分类的文件夹会形成数字垃圾场。
某培训机构的1000场直播散落在23个文件夹中查找特定内容平均耗时超过15分钟。
专业提示直播内容的价值损耗率随时间呈指数增长建立本地化管理系统可使内容资产保存周期延长至3年以上复用率提升40%。
突破方案构建完整的直播内容生命周期管理模型经过技术探索我们发现有效的直播内容管理需要覆盖获取-处理-存储-应用四个阶段的全生命周期管理。
这个创新模型打破了传统工具的单一功能局限形成闭环管理系统
1 协议解析层突破平台限制的核心技术工具的核心竞争力在于其独特的协议解析层设计通过模拟客户端请求流程直接对接直播流数据源。
这一技术路径相比传统API接口方式具有三大优势技术维度传统API方式协议解析层方案实际效果稳定性依赖平台开放策略随时可能变更基于底层协议分析兼容性更强连续12个月无中断运行记录数据完整度受平台接口限制常缺失互动数据可获取原始流信息及元数据弹幕、点赞等互动数据留存率100%适应性仅支持特定平台可扩展适配多平台协议已支持6种主流直播平台 专业提示协议解析层采用模块化设计新增平台适配仅需开发对应解析器平均扩展周期缩短至3天。
2 用户角色×使用频率的精准场景适配不同用户群体对直播管理工具的需求存在显著差异通过用户角色×使用频率的二维分类法可实现精准功能匹配用户角色/使用频率高频使用每日中频使用每周低频使用每月内容创作者实时直播监测、自动备份内容分类整理存储空间优化教育工作者课程直播录制回放剪辑标记年度内容归档企业培训师培训直播采集部门权限管理合规审计报告媒体运营者多平台直播聚合热点内容剪辑数据统计分析
实践指南零基础实现直播内容自动化管理
1 环境预检诊断3步完成系统兼容性验证在开始使用前需要通过预检诊断确保系统环境满足基础运行条件系统要求CPU双核以上、内存4GB、Python
8环境支持Windows 10/
macOS
1
15及LinuxUbuntu
2
04步骤1获取工具源码git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ader # 适用场景首次安装时获取最新代码库步骤2运行环境检测脚本cd douyin-downloader python ./tools/diagnose.sh # 适用场景安装后首次启动前的环境验证会自动检查依赖并生成报告步骤3根据报告修复问题检测脚本会生成详细的兼容性报告对缺失的依赖库提供一键安装选项。
常见问题包括ffmpeg未安装、权限不足等均有对应的自动修复方案。
检查点确保诊断报告中核心组件项全部显示OK网络测试项显示连接正常。
2 权限配置2种模式实现安全授权工具通过Cookie验证用户身份提供两种授权模式满足不同技术背景用户需求自动授权模式推荐零基础用户启动工具后选择自动获取Cookie在弹出的专用浏览器中完成视频号登录工具自动加密存储认证信息AES-256加密手动配置模式适合技术用户在Chrome浏览器中打开视频号直播页面F12打开开发者工具→网络标签→刷新页面查找包含cookie的请求头→复制完整Cookie字符串在工具配置界面粘贴并保存 专业提示Cookie有效期通常为30天建议设置每月自动更新提醒避免权限失效导致任务中断。
3 任务调度3种策略实现智能下载工具提供灵活的任务调度机制满足不同场景的下载需求实时直播捕获python run.py -l https://live.douyin.com/xxxxxx -q fullhd # 适用场景正在进行的直播-q参数指定画质fullhd/hd/sd批量任务管理创建包含直播链接的TXT文件每行一个链接通过工具导入文件并设置优先级启用自动重试功能应对网络波动定时监测任务在配置文件中设置主播主页URL设置检查频率建议
分钟启用新直播自动下载选项检查点任务添加后查看队列状态确保待处理任务数与预期一致网络连接显示正常。
4 内容组织智能分类与元数据管理下载完成后工具会自动执行系统化的内容组织流程三级分类结构默认按主播-日期-标题组织文件如./downloads/主播昵称_12345/
/产品发布会直播/元数据自动关联每个视频文件附带完整元数据包括基础信息标题、时长、分辨率、文件大小互动数据观看人数、弹幕数量、点赞统计技术参数码率、帧率、编码格式 专业提示通过配置文件可自定义分类规则支持按内容类型、部门归属等多维度组织文件。
拓展应用从工具到内容管理系统
1 跨平台迁移指南实现全场景覆盖工具的跨平台特性支持在不同环境中无缝迁移桌面端到服务器导出配置文件python run.py --export-config config_backup.json在服务器安装工具并导入配置python run.py --import-config config_backup.json验证任务队列python run.py --list-tasks容器化部署docker build -t live-downloader . docker run -d -v /data/live:/downloads live-downloader # 适用场景企业级部署确保环境一致性和资源隔离
2 高级功能释放直播内容价值智能剪辑基于弹幕密度和互动峰值自动提取高光片段python tools/clip_highlights.py --input ./downloads/xxx.mp4 --output ./highlights/ # 适用场景快速生成短视频素材默认提取3个互动高峰片段多格式转换一键适配不同平台需求python tools/convert_format.py --input ./xxx.mp4 --format 9_16 --quality 720p # 适用场景将横屏直播转为竖屏短视频适配移动端展示
3
常见问题解决方案问题现象技术分析解决方案解析失败协议变更或Cookie过期运行python tools/update_proto.py更新协议解析器重新获取Cookie下载速度慢并发数设置不合理调整配置文件中max_concurrent参数为
避免触发平台限流文件损坏网络中断或存储错误启用校验功能--enable-checksum损坏文件可通过--repair参数修复 专业提示详细故障排查可查看日志文件./logs/app.log包含完整的错误堆栈和处理建议。
总结构建你的直播内容资产库通过本文介绍的四步方法你已掌握直播内容本地化管理工具的核心应用技术。
从环境预检到权限配置从任务调度到内容组织这套方法体系帮助你突破平台限制实现直播内容的长期保存与高效管理。
随着视频内容价值的日益凸显建立专业的直播内容管理系统已成为内容创作者和企业的必备能力。
工具的模块化设计确保你可以根据实际需求扩展功能从简单的下载工具逐步升级为完整的内容资产管理平台。
官方操作手册[docs/guide.pdf] 配置模板存放位置[presets/] 诊断工具路径[tools/diagnose.sh]让技术为内容价值服务从今天开始构建你的直播内容资产库吧【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考